Yes and no..When you push in the stock filter it seats into the opening..The K&N does not it flops around..Yes they both need the Cap to hold in place..And that is correct I hope never to buy another air filter again for the spyder and if I do I will put the stock back on as it looked like brand new..:thumbup:

BajaRon
08-11-2015, 02:33 PM
Yes and no..When you push in the stock filter it seats into the opening..The K&N does not it flops around..Yes they both need the Cap to hold in place..And that is correct I hope never to buy another air filter again for the spyder and if I do I will put the stock back on as it looked like brand new..:thumbup:

I believe the difference is in the weight. The K&N is a heavier material and construction so it doesn't stay put with the friction fit like the OEM filter. Of course one you get the cover on it stays put just fine.
